The truth of the matter is no matter what you use, your body builds up a tolerance for the product and no longer works. Also skin lightening products can aggervate melain cells to the point that they WILL become refractory.( and skin can become darker than one originally atarted.


Now as for monobenzone. It is only permanent results for those with vitiligo. Because their immune system is already killing off their melain cells. Once a normal skin person stops mono they will regenerate those cells back. Monobenzone is not permanent for normal skin people. You will continue to use mono to keep that light skin just like any other skin lightener.
